In this review of the 3M 2080 Carbon Fiber Anthracite vinyl wrap from Rvinyl, the bottom line is simple: it is aimed at DIY installers and professionals who want a durable, textured finish that installs with fewer bubbles. The single biggest reason to buy is the combination of genuine 3M construction and the embedded air-release channels that make large panels and curved surfaces far easier to wrap without visible trapped air. The sheet format and 125 sq ft roll size suit full-panel projects such as hoods, roofs, or accent coverage.
Key Features
- Genuine 3M 2080 material: Built from the G12 collection, the film delivers consistent texture and factory-like appearance for exterior and interior vehicle panels.
- Air-release technology: Invisible air channels reduce bubbles during application, helping deliver a smooth finish even on large flat areas.
- Dual-cast, 3.5 mil thickness: The multi-cast construction and moderate thickness balance conformability and durability for wraps on curves and edges.
- Controltac and Comply adhesive systems: Adhesive design improves repositioning and conformability, which helps when aligning long sheets and trimming around trim.
- Versatile use cases: Suitable for cars, trucks, motorcycles, ATVs, UTVs and boats, providing a protective cosmetic layer against light scratches and UV exposure.
- Installer support: Each purchase includes an Rvinyl Quick Guide installation flyer to help DIY users follow a proven process.
Who It's For
This wrap is best for DIY automotive enthusiasts and professional installers who value a realistic carbon fiber look with easier application. The 5 ft x 25 ft sheet provides enough coverage for hoods, roofs, and multiple accent pieces, making it a practical choice for single-vehicle projects or small fleets.
It is not ideal for someone seeking a needle-thin specialty film or for projects that require an exact deep black color match; some users note color variation versus true black. If you need color-matching to factory paint or an ultra-thin interior film, consider a different material designed for that narrow use.

Specifications
| Brand | Rvinyl (genuine 3M 2080 film) |
| Material Type | Dual-cast carbon fiber vinyl film |
| Thickness | 3.5 mil (0.0035 in) |
| Adhesive | Controltac with Comply air-release |
| Sheet Size | 5 ft x 25 ft (125 sq ft roll) |
| Finish | Carbon fiber anthracite (textured gloss) |

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this film suitable for exterior vehicle panels?
Yes. The dual-cast 3.5 mil film and UV-resistant construction are intended for exterior use on cars, trucks, and boats for cosmetic protection.
Will the air-release prevent all bubbles?
Air-release channels greatly reduce trapped air and make bubble-free results more likely, but careful technique and heat for complex curves still help achieve the best finish.
Does the color match matte black or glossy black?
The tone is anthracite carbon fiber with a textured gloss; some buyers report it reads as gloss black rather than a deep true black, so check expectations before full coverage.
